Different Stages Of Startup Funding
Startup funding programs in India provide an important source of capital enabling the birth and growth of companies, thus contributing to innovation and growth in the economy. Various studies demonstrate the impact of early-stage funding in India and the factors that affect the terms of financing. But, what are the different stages of start-up funding? Are you aware of it? This section attempts to fill this gap.
Seed Funding
This is usually the very first investment of money in a start-up company. The money is usually used for market research and product development. Initial funding for start-ups in India usually comes from the founders or their friends and families. However in some cases angel investors who know the founders may also want to come in at a seed round.
Angel Investor Funding
At times seed capital is limited. In such cases it becomes necessary for an entrepreneur to plug into other wealthy components outside their friends & family circle— i.e.“Angel” investors.
Angel funds refer to a money pool created by high net worth individuals or companies. They provide capital for ...
... a business start-up, usually in exchange for convertible debt or ownership equity. There are several angel funding options for startups in India. One can choose the best option, as per the need and requirement.
Venture Capital
Venture capital funding comes into the picture when a company’s final product and services have reached the market. Venture capital is a type of financing that investors provide to startup companies and small businesses that are believed to have long-term growth potential. This type of funding can be provided at different stages of business evolution. Though it can be risky for investors who invest in these funds but the potential for above-average returns is an attractive payoff.
IPO (Initial Public Offering)
IPO is also a money-making exercise. This is a stage when companies plan to sell stocks to the public. A company going public means it has become successful enough to require a lot more capital to continue to grow. Moreover, going IPO is also a matter of credibility and pride to any company.
